Numerous newspaper clippings about the renovation of the former railroad depot in Washington, Indiana. This is one folder in a large collection of photos, letters and records about the Washington Railroad Depot Renovation Project. The historic depot was built in 1915. B & O Railroad Co. discontinued using it as a depot in 1971. From 1971 to 1990 the building was used by retail businesses. The project's purpose was to preserve the historic structure and to allow the Daviess County Chamber of Commerce and the Daviess County Visitor's Bureau to use the building as their offices. The collection was donated to the Daviess County Museum by Thompson Insurance Agency of Washington in 2020. Patricia A. Thompson was President of Daviess County Historic Landmarks, Inc. |
